A comparison of two-dimensional electrophoresis data with phenotypical traits in Arabidopsis leads to the identification of a mutant (cri1) that accumulates cytokinins.

V Santoni1, M Delarue, M Caboche, C Bellini.   

Abstract

Total proteins extracted from developmental mutants of Arabidopsis thaliana (L.) Heyhn. and from wild-type plants cultivated in the presence of various hormones were analyzed by two-dimensional (2-D) gel electrophoresis. Computer analysis of 2-D gels followed by a statistical treatment of data allowed us to build a phenogram that describes the biochemical distances between the different genotypes. Analysis of the 2-D electrophoresis data allowed us to discriminate mutants in agreement with phenotypical and physiological traits. This biochemical analysis helped us to develop a working hypothesis which led us to show that one developmental mutant (cri1) overaccumulates cytokinins.
